The genus Leucophenga (Diptera, Drosophilidae), part IV: the ornata species group from the East Asia, with morphological and molecular evidence (II) Author Huang, Jia Author Li, Tong Author Chen, Hongwei text Zootaxa 2014 3893 1 1 55 journal article 10.11646/zootaxa.3893.1.1 c3104971-b07a-424c-81e9-ef313376b7d2 1175-5326 287539 D0600C5C-DA06-47C5-80CD-4E625EBC6259 Leucophenga nigrinervis Duda, 1924 ( Figs 2 D, 5J, 6A, 6B, 10E, 13G, 13H, 21) Leucophenga nigrinervis Duda, 1924 : 236 ; Li & Wheeler, 1972 : 248 ; Okada, 1990 : 684 . Diagnosis. Paramere broadened and short ( Fig. 21 C); aedeagus narrowed medially, expanded and with thick pubescence on distal 1/3 ( Fig. 21 D). FIGURE 21. Leucophenga nigrinervis , male terminalia in lateral view. A. epandrium, surstylus and cercus; B. hypandrium, paramere, gonopods, aedeagus and aedeagal apodeme; C. paramere; D. aedeagus. Scale bars = 0.1 mm. Description. Ocellar triangle brown, with 2–5 setae above ocellar setae. Frons brownish to brown. Pedicel yellowish brown; first flagellomere yellow. Clypeus dark brown. Palpus brownish yellow. Mesonotum brownish yellow to yellowish brown, sometimes dark brown before scutellum ( Figs 5 J, 6A). Postpronotal lobe yellow to brownish yellow ( Fig. 6 B). Acrostichal setulae in 12–16 irregular rows ( Figs 5 J, 6A). Scutellum brownish yellow to brown, black along margin, yellow around apical scutellar setae ( Fig. 5 J), sometimes pale at tip. Pleura with a brown, longitudinal stripe above ( Fig. 6 B). Katepisternum and mesopleuron mostly yellow to brownish yellow; mesopleuron with 1 brownish patch ( Fig. 6 B). Wing ( Fig. 2 D): Costal vein between R2+3 and R4+5 distally with 5–8 peg-like spinules on ventral surface. Mid and hindlegs brown on knees. Abdominal tergites brown to dark brown, with yellow patches ( Fig. 10 E). Male terminalia: Epandrium mostly pubescent, with 10 setae near posterior margin per side ( Fig. 21 A). Paramere round apically, with pubescence and 6 sensilla dorsally ( Fig. 21 C). Measurements. BL = 3.30–4.20 mm in ♂, 3.27–4.13 mm in ♀ (range in 5♂ and 5♀), THL = 1.67–2.83 mm in ♂, 1.60–1.80 mm in ♀, WL = 2.87–3.70 mm in ♂, 2.93–3.33 mm in ♀, WW = 1.33–1.77 mm in ♂, 1.33–1.60 mm in ♀, arb = 7–9/3–4, avd = 0.73–0.94, adf = 1.60–2.12, flw = 1.40–2.12, FW/HW = 0.36–0.40, ch/o = 0.04–0.05, prorb = 0.44–0.60, rcorb = 0.50–0.71, vb = 0.29–0.46, dcl = 0.40–0.56, presctl = 0.45–0.61, sctl = 1.10–1.43, sterno = 0.69–0.85, orbito = 1.83–2.40, dcp = 0.23–0.29, sctlp = 1.00–1.17, C = 1.76–2.12, 4c = 1.36–1.82, 4v = 1.64–2.47, 5x = 1.00–1.27, ac = 2.58–3.63, M = 0.49–0.70, C3F = 0.85–0.90. Specimens examined. CHINA : 1♂ (SCAU, No. 123045 ), Dabang, Jiayi, Taiwan , 800m , 15.x.2012 , ex tree trunk, HW Chen; 1♀ (SCAU, No. 123046 ), Fengtongzhai, Yaan, Sichuan, 30°34'N , 102°23'E , 1570m , 19.ix.2005 , ex tussock, HW Chen; 3♂ , 1♀ (SCAU, Nos 123047 –50), Jizushan, Dali, Yunnan, 26°01'N , 100°21'E , 1900m , 3.vii.2006 , ex tree trunks, T Li; 2♂ , 2♀ (SCAU, Nos 123051 –54), Hesong, Menghai, Yunnan, 21˚50'N, 100˚06'E, 1750m , 27.iii.2011 , ex tussocks, SJ Yan, JM Lu; 2♂ (SCAU, Nos 123055 , 56), Ailaoshan, Jingdong, Yunnan, 24°32'N , 101°01'E , 2100m , 31.vii.2006 , ex tree trunks, T Li; 2♂ , 2♀ (SCAU, Nos 123057 –60), Weixi, Yunnan, 27°10'N , 99°17'E , 1900m , 29.vii.2004 , ex tree trunks, HW Chen; 1♂ (SCAU, No. 123001 ), Jiaoye Park, Kunming, Yunnan, 2000m , 31.vii.2000 , ex tree trunk, HW Chen; 3♂ , 1♀ (SCAU, Nos 123061 –64), Tongmai, Bomi, Xizang, 30°06'N , 95°05'E , 2000m , 12.x.2010 , ex tree trunks, YR Su. JAPAN : 1♂ (SCAU, No. 123092 ), Iriomote Is., Ryukyu Is., 18.vi.1999 , tree trunk, HW Chen. Distribution. China ( Taiwan , Sichuan, Yunnan, Xizang), Japan (Ryukyu Is.).
